What Exactly Does “DDP Sea Freight” Mean?

Confused by shipping jargon6 like FOB7, CIF8, and DDP? These terms can be overwhelming and can lead to costly mistakes. Let's clarify what DDP means for your business.

DDP stands for "Delivered Duty Paid2." This means the seller is responsible for all costs and risks until your goods arrive at your final destination. This includes transport, customs clearance3, and all import duties4 and taxes. You pay one price for everything, with no surprises.

DDP vs. Other Common Terms

The key difference is who is responsible for the costs and risks at each stage. With DDP, the responsibility is on us, the seller, until the goods are at your doorstep. With other terms, the responsibility shifts to you, the buyer, much earlier in the process. This can be confusing and expensive if you are not prepared.

Here is a simple table to show the difference:

Incoterm Who Pays for Main Shipping? Who Handles Import Customs? Who Pays Import Duties? Where Does Risk Transfer?
DDP Seller Seller Seller Buyer's Final Destination
DAP Seller Buyer Buyer Buyer's Final Destination
CIF8 Seller Buyer Buyer Port of Destination
FOB7 Buyer Buyer Buyer Port of Origin (China)
EXW Buyer Buyer Buyer Factory in China

As you can see, DDP is the only term where the seller handles everything. It is the ultimate "hands-off" shipping solution for importers.

The Five Key Stages of DDP Shipping

Let's look at what happens behind the scenes. While you just have to wait for your delivery, our team manages these five critical steps to make it happen.

  1. Cargo Pickup and Consolidation: We start by collecting your goods from one or multiple factories across China. We then bring them to our warehouse in a major port city like Yiwu, Guangzhou, or Shenzhen. Here, we consolidate everything into a single shipment to save you money.

  2. Export Customs Clearance in China: Next, we handle all the necessary paperwork to clear your goods for export from China. This is a crucial step that requires expertise in Chinese regulations, but you do not have to worry about any of it.

  3. Sea Freight to Destination Port: Once cleared, your shipment is loaded onto a container vessel13 and sails to the destination port in your country, for example, the Port of Los Angeles in the US or Felixstowe in the UK.

  4. Import Customs Clearance & Duty Payment: This is where DDP really shines. When the ship arrives, our local partners manage the entire import process. We act as the Importer of Record, handle all customs paperwork, and, most importantly, we pay all the import duties4 and taxes on your behalf.

  5. Last-Mile Delivery: After your shipment clears customs, we arrange for it to be picked up from the port and delivered by truck directly to your final destination. This could be your business address, a third-party warehouse, or even an Amazon FBA or TikTok Shop fulfillment center.

Why Do Importers Prefer DDP Sea Freight?

Juggling multiple partners for sourcing, shipping, and customs? This fragmentation leads to risks and high costs. Importers want one partner to handle it all for them.

Importers prefer DDP sea freight1 for its simplicity and cost certainty. You get one all-inclusive price with no hidden fees. It eliminates the need for an import license14, a customs bond15, or dealing with customs directly. This saves time, reduces risk, and simplifies your entire supply chain5.

The Information We Need for Your Quote

Providing complete and accurate information is the key to getting a fast and reliable quote. Here is exactly what we need from you to calculate your all-in DDP price.

  • Cargo Information:

    • Product Name: What are you shipping? (e.g., "stainless steel water bottles").
    • Total Gross Weight: The total weight of all your cartons in kilograms (kg).
    • Total Volume: The total volume in cubic meters (CBM). You can get this by multiplying the length, width, and height of a carton (in meters) and then multiplying by the total number of cartons.
    • Number of Cartons: The total number of boxes in your shipment.
  • Origin and Destination:

    • Pickup Address: Your supplier's full address in China, including the city and province.
    • Final Delivery Address: Your full delivery address in the destination country, including the zip/postal code. Please also let us know if it is a commercial or residential address.
